How much does polyester viscose shrink?
When washed in hot water on normal settings and machine-dried, 100% viscose can shrink by up to 25% in a first wash, though 3–5% shrinkage is more typical. The amount of shrinkage depends on: The percentage of viscose in a blended material. Whether the material was pre-shrunk by the fabricator.

What is polyester viscose blend?
Poly-viscose fabric (or just polyviscose) is a blend of viscose and polyester. Both are also made into clothing on their own, but are very different to wear and care for – see below. Blending polyester with viscose gives the best of both worlds, very affordably.
Is polyester and viscose stretchy?
Is Polyester Viscose Stretchy? Polyester and viscose blended are more stretchy than 100% viscose but not super-elastic. Polyester does have more natural elasticity than viscose, so adding a greater percentage of polyester and less viscose will increase the stretchability.

Can you reverse viscose shrinking?
Viscose shrinks if it absorbs too much water, so soaking it in hot water is a simple way to shrink it. You can also unshrink viscose by softening it with baby shampoo or hair conditioner and gently stretching it by hand.
